Output 03580772f06754c30bd9737dd50cf18589624f37ceecee572638d175e7c2449d:0

value
26378191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6bba1f33104a80aeb21fe133016901d22b704e6 OP_EQUAL
address
MTUZcRatb3vDKTmcQqNGYRqBrWdYczoLe9
transaction
03580772f06754c30bd9737dd50cf18589624f37ceecee572638d175e7c2449d
spent
true